High Frequency Trading (HFT), Short Term Traders Are Not To Blame

I don`t think you can blame what may or may not be happening in the gold market on High Frequency Trading (HFT) or even about the volatility in the stock market. You are always going to have program traders, you are going to have people that are buying and selling based based on technical indicators, based on momentum indicators.

By and large, this creates extra liquidity. If it wasn`t for all the people speculating in the market, the markets would be thinner. It would be a little harder to buy and sell stocks if the only people selling stocks were long term investors who wanted out and if the only people buying stocks were long term investors that wanted in - there would`t be that much trading going on.

So I don`t think its the traders that are responsible for the problems.
